Transaction 686eede8bac9aeacc3ca7839ffe0f40915faed323eb51790dfd50f839331356d
1 Input
1 Output
-
686eede8bac9aeacc3ca7839ffe0f40915faed323eb51790dfd50f839331356d:0
- value
- 42424947
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ee784da5d5eedaea687dc6187ab81246c9fcac76 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NjuwUdCLHssoBvmaG9rrYq4ZLMQ1oyX6M